Notable landmarks include (from left to right): New York State Armory (Main Street Armory) and the (Our Lady Of The Americas Church). Just out of view: the old Masonic Temple, now Rochester Broadway Theatre League Auditorium Theatre).
A man sits on the corner of Prince Street, watching trolley car #359 pass the Armory on East Main Street, heading toward Downtown Rochester, NY.
Circa 1906.
